Australian retail sales climbed 1.3 % in July

  Bloomberg Australian retailers powered further ahead in July, suggesting cashed-up households are coping well with rapid interest-rate increases. Sales advanced 1.3%, easily exceeding economists’ forecasts for a 0.3% gain, the Australian Bureau of Statistics said in a statement on Monday.
